Introduction: During the COVID-19 pandemic, patients with worse evolution presented clinical deterioration 7-10 days after the onset of symptoms, which suggests that the inflammatory response could participate in the pathophysiology of the disease. The objective of this study was to evaluate the association between plasma C-reactive protein (PCr) on hospital admission and mechanical ventilation requirement during hospitalization in adults with COVID-19. Methods: Retrospective, observational cohort at a private center in the province of Buenos Aires. Hospitalized adults diagnosed with COVID-19 by nasal swab using real time transcription polymerase chain reaction or antigen were included. The primary outcome was the association between high plasma PCr values on hospital admission (≥8 mg/L) and mechanical ventilation requirement during hospitalization. Results: Of the 1,242 patients enrolled, 19.4% required mechanical ventilation and 11.7% died during the hospitalization. The PCr of the patients who required mechanical ventilation was higher than that of those who did not require mechanical ventilation (9.45 [5.20-18.70] mg/L vs 4.95 [1.80-10.70] mg/L; p < 0.01). PCr analyzed as a continuous variable (OR = 1.39; 95%CI 1.21-1.60; p < 0.001) and as a categorical variable (≥8 mg/L) (OR = 2.66; 95%CI 2.19 -3.78, p < 0.001) presented a significant association with the requirement of mechanical ventilation during hospitalization. Additionally, a significant association was found between PCr and in-hospital mortality. Conclusion: Plasma PCr on hospital admission could predict clinical evolution in adult patients hospitalized for COVID-19.

OBJECTIVE: To identify predictive factors for the length of physiotherapy sessions for adult intensive care unit (ICU) patients. DESIGN: Longitudinal panel study. SETTING: ICU of a secondary-care public teaching hospital, the University Hospital at the University of Sao Paulo, Brazil. PARTICIPANTS: Medical and surgical patients who received physiotherapy (N=181) assessed in 339 physiotherapy sessions. INTERVENTIONS: Not applicable. MAIN OUTCOME MEASURES: The study investigator followed physiotherapists during their work shift and timed the physiotherapy session's length with a stopwatch. The association between session length and patient, physiotherapist, and service-related factors was evaluated by a mixed model. RESULTS: Assessed in this study were 339 physiotherapy sessions during 79 periods of observation that involved 181 patients and 19 physiotherapists. Median session length was 29 (interquartile range: 22.6-38.9) minutes; median number of patients assisted per physiotherapist per 6-hour shift was 5 (4-5). Physiotherapist's median age was 35 (26-39) years old, and median ICU experience was 13.0 (0.4-16.0) years. Patients were mostly older adults who were post surgery and had been at the ICU for 5 (2-9) days. Factors associated with physiotherapy session length (min) were the following: performing both motor- and respiratory-related physiotherapy procedures during the session (ß=6.5; 95% confidence interval [CI], 3.8-9.2), altered chest x-ray (ß=2.8; 95% CI, 0.3-5.3), ICU mobility scale (IMS) (ß=1.2; 95% CI, 0.4-2.0), contraindication to any level of out-of-bed mobilization (ß=-6.9; 95% CI, -10.5 to -3.3), afternoon shift (ß=-4.0; 95% CI, -6.7 to -1.4), and Barthel index (ß=-0.2; 95% CI, -0.3 to -0.1). CONCLUSIONS: The factors associated with longer session lengths were performing both motor- and respiratory-related physiotherapy procedures during the session, altered chest x-ray, and the IMS. Contraindication to any level of out-of-bed mobilization and sessions performed during the afternoon shift (vs the morning shift) were associated with shorter session lengths.

BACKGROUND: Extracranial internal carotid aneurysms consist a rare pathology with an overall incidence less than 1% in the general population, and warrant treatment due to their association with cerebrovascular events and neurological complications. The incidence is even lower in the pediatric population. CASE REPORT: A 14-month infant presented in our clinic with neck swelling of unknown origin, with subsequent MR imaging revealing an extracranial internal carotid aneurysm. Due to the patient's age and risk of surgical complications, the decision to proceed with endovascular repair with stent placement and complete exclusion of the aneurysm from the circulation was made, after multidisciplinary consultation. RESULTS: In the pediatric population, pediatric population, endovascular stent placement can be considered at least as a last resort treatment when surgical access harbors significant risks or is impossible.

The endovascular treatment of posterior circulation aneurysms, although challenging, has been well-established due to various factors that limit the surgical approach in most cases. Flow diversion has also been utilized in the treatment of such aneurysms, although its effectiveness and safety still require evaluation. Numerous studies have examined the outcomes and complication rates in patients treated with FD, resulting in varying findings. This review aimed to summarize the most recent literature concerning the effectiveness of flow diversion devices in posterior circulation aneurysms. Additionally, it highlights reports that compare results in the posterior versus anterior circulation, as well as flow diversion versus stent-assisted coiling.

BACKGROUND/AIM: Chronic inflammation and cytokine storm can cause uncontrolled events in cancer. Pro-inflammatory molecules released by malignant cells send signals to the brain, liver, and neuroendocrine cells, interfering with appetite and promoting anorexia. Malnutrition in cancer patients is associated with increased treatment toxicity, reduced physical efficiency, and decreased survival. Therefore, early recognition of malnutrition could improve quality of life, treatment compliance, and survival. The aim of the study was to explore the relationship between inflammatory parameters with disease stage and nutritional status in patients with solid cancers. PATIENTS AND METHODS: We screened 77 consecutive patients from 3 clinical Institutions in Sicily, Italy, with solid tumors who were either in follow-up after curative treatment or being treated for metastatic disease using the Mini Nutritional Assessment (MNA) questionnaire. Inflammatory parameters, including interleukin 6 (IL6), C-reactive protein (CRP), ß2-microglobulin, ferritin, and transferrin were evaluated. RESULTS: A statistically significant difference was found in mean values of IL6, CRP, ß2-microglobulin, ferritin, and transferrin between patients without evidence of disease and metastatic patients. Among the metastatic group, there was a significant difference in mean values of these inflammatory parameters between patients with malnutrition and those with normal nutritional status. The difference in average IL6, CRP, ß2-microglobulin, and ferritin between patients at risk of malnutrition and those with normal nutritional status was also significant. However, the difference between patients at risk of malnutrition and those with malnutrition was not significant. CONCLUSION: IL6, CRP, transferrin, ferritin, and ß2-microglobulin are functional inflammatory parameters that indicate risk of malnutrition and support the MNA screening test to identify patients with solid tumors who require nutritional support.

Introduction: Today, endovascular treatment (EVT) is the therapy of choice for strokes due to acute large vessel occlusion, irrespective of prior thrombolysis. This necessitates fast, coordinated multi-specialty collaboration. Currently, in most countries, the number of physicians and centres with expertise in EVT is limited. Thus, only a small proportion of eligible patients receive this potentially life-saving therapy, often after significant delays. Hence, there is an unmet need to train a sufficient number of physicians and centres in acute stroke intervention in order to allow widespread and timely access to EVT. Aim: To provide multi-specialty training guidelines for competency, accreditation and certification of centres and physicians in EVT for acute large vessel occlusion strokes. Material and methods: The World Federation for Interventional Stroke Treatment (WIST) consists of experts in the field of endovascular stroke treatment. This interdisciplinary working group developed competency - rather than time-based - guidelines for operator training, taking into consideration trainees' previous skillsets and experience. Existing training concepts from mostly single specialty organizations were analysed and incorporated. Results: The WIST establishes an individualized approach to acquiring clinical knowledge and procedural skills to meet the competency requirements for certification of interventionalists of various disciplines and stroke centres in EVT. WIST guidelines encourage acquisition of skills using innovative training methods such as structured supervised high-fidelity simulation and procedural performance on human perfused cadaveric models. Conclusions: WIST multispecialty guidelines outline competency and quality standards for physicians and centres to perform safe and effective EVT. The role of quality control and quality assurance is highlighted.

BACKGROUND: Recent advances in machine learning have enabled development of the automated Alberta Stroke Program Early CT Score (ASPECTS) prediction algorithms using non-contrast enhanced computed tomography (NCCT) scans. The applicability of automated ASPECTS in daily clinical practice is yet to be established. The objective of this meta-analysis was to directly compare the performance of automated and manual ASPECTS predictions in recognizing early stroke changes on NCCT. METHODS: The MEDLINE, Scopus, and Cochrane databases were searched. The last database search was performed on March 10, 2022. Studies reporting the diagnostic performance and validity of automated ASPECTS software compared with expert readers were included. The outcomes were the interobserver reliability of outputs between ASPECTS versus expert readings, experts versus reference standard, and ASPECTS versus reference standard by means of pooled Fisher's Z transformation of the interclass correlation coefficients (ICCs). RESULTS: Eleven studies were included in the meta-analysis, involving 1976 patients. The meta-analyses showed good interobserver reliability between experts (ICC 0.72 (95% CI 0.63 to 0.79); p<0.001), moderate reliability in the correlation between automated and expert readings (ICC 0.54 (95% CI 0.40 to 0.67); p<0.001), good reliability between the total expert readings and the reference standard (ICC 0.62 (95% CI 0.52 to 0.71); p<0.001), and good reliability between the automated predictions and the reference standard (ICC 0.72 (95% CI 0.61 to 0.80); p<0.001). CONCLUSIONS: Artificial intelligence-driven ASPECTS software has comparable or better performance than physicians in terms of recognizing early stroke changes on NCCT.

The genome of Hepatitis E virus (HEV) is 7.2 kilobases long and has three open reading frames. The largest one is ORF1, encoding a non-structural protein involved in the replication process, and whose processing is ill-defined. The ORF1 protein is a multi-modular protein which includes a macro domain (MD). MDs are evolutionarily conserved structures throughout all kingdoms of life. MDs participate in the recognition and removal of ADP-ribosylation, and specifically viral MDs have been identified as erasers of ADP-ribose moieties interpreting them as important players at escaping the early stages of host-immune response. A detailed structural analysis of the apo and bound to ADP-ribose state of the native HEV MD would provide the structural information to understand how HEV MD is implicated in virus-host interplay and how it interacts with its intracellular partner during viral replication. In the present study we present the high yield expression of the native macro domain of HEV and its analysis by solution NMR spectroscopy. The HEV MD is folded in solution and we present a nearly complete backbone and sidechains assignment for apo and bound states. In addition, a secondary structure prediction by TALOS + analysis was performed. The results indicated that HEV MD has a α/ß/α topology very similar to that of most viral macro domains.

BACKGROUND: The benefit of best medical treatment including intravenous alteplase (IVT) before mechanical thrombectomy (MT) in patients with acute ischemic stroke and extensive early ischemic changes on baseline CT remains uncertain. The purpose of this study was to evaluate the benefit of IVT for patients with low ASPECTS (Alberta Stroke Programme Early CT Score) compared with patients with or without MT. METHODS: This multicenter study pooled consecutive patients with anterior circulation acute stroke and ASPECTS≤5 to analyze the impact of IVT on functional outcome, and to compare bridging IVT with direct MT. Functional endpoints were the rates of good (modified Rankin Scale (mRS) score ≤2) and very poor (mRS ≥5) outcome at day 90. Safety endpoint was the occurrence of symptomatic intracranial hemorrhage (sICH). RESULTS: 429 patients were included. 290 (68%) received IVT and 168 (39%) underwent MT. The rate of good functional outcome was 14.4% (95% CI 7.1% to 21.8%) for patients who received bridging IVT and 24.4% (95% CI 16.5% to 32.2%) for those who underwent direct MT. The rate of sICH was significantly higher in patients with bridging IVT compared with direct MT (17.8% vs 6.4%, p=0.004). In multivariable logistic regression analysis, IVT was significantly associated with very poor outcome (OR 2.22, 95% CI 1.05 to 4.73, p=0.04) and sICH (OR 3.44, 95% CI 1.18 to 10.07, p=0.02). Successful recanalization, age, and ASPECTS were associated with good functional outcome. CONCLUSIONS: Bridging IVT in patients with low ASPECTS was associated with very poor functional outcome and an increased risk of sICH. The benefit of this treatment should therefore be carefully weighed in such scenarios. Further randomized controlled trials are required to validate our findings.

BACKGROUND: In patients with mild strokes the risk-benefit ratio of endovascular treatment (EVT) for tandem lesions has yet to be evaluated outside of current guideline recommendations. This study investigates the frequency as well as procedural and safety outcomes in daily clinical practice. METHODS: Using data from the German Stroke Registry-Endovascular Treatment (GSR-ET) we analyzed patients with anterior circulation stroke due to tandem-lesions and mild deficits. These patients were defined as ≤5 on the National Institutes of Health Stroke Scale (NIHSS). Recanalization was assessed with the modified Thrombolysis in Cerebral Infarction Scale (mTICI). Early neurological and long-term functional outcomes were assessed with the NIHSS change and modified Rankin scale (mRS), respectively. Safety assessment included periprocedural complications and the rate of symptomatic intracerebral hemorrhage (sICH). RESULTS: A total of 61 patients met the inclusion criteria and were treated endovascularly for tandem lesions. The median age was 68 (IQR:59-76) and 32.9% (20) were female. Patients were admitted to the hospital with a median NIHSS score of 4 (IQR:2-5) and a median Alberta Stroke Programme Early CT Score (ASPECTS) of 9 (IQR:8-10). Successful recanalization (mTICI 2b-3) was observed in 86.9% (53). NIHSS decreased non-significantly (p=0.382) from baseline to two points (IQR:1-9) at discharge. Excellent (mRS≤1) and favorable (mRS≤2) long-term functional outcome at 90-days was 55.8% (29) and 69.2% (36), respectively. Mortality rates at 90-days were 9.6% (5) and sICH occurred in 8.2% (5). CONCLUSIONS: EVT for tandem lesions in patients with mild anterior circulation stroke appears to be feasible but may lead to increased rates of sICH. Further studies comparing endovascular with best medical treatment (BMT) especially investigating the risk of periprocedural hemorrhagic complications, are needed.

Previous case series have described the safety and efficacy of different stent models for stent-assisted aneurysm coiling (SAC), but comparative analyses of procedural results are limited. This study investigates the procedural outcome and safety of three different stent models (Atlas™, LEO+™ (Baby) and Enterprise™) in the setting of elective SAC treated at a tertiary neuro-endovascular center. We retrospectively reviewed all consecutively treated patients that received endovascular SAC for intracranial aneurysms between 1 July 2013 and 31 March 2020, excluding all emergency angiographies for acute subarachnoid hemorrhage. The primary procedural outcome was the occlusion rate evaluated with the Raymond-Roy occlusion classification (RROC) assessed on digital subtraction angiography (DSA) at 6- and 12-month follow-up. Safety assessment included periprocedural adverse events (i.e., symptomatic ischemic complications, symptomatic intracerebral hemorrhage, iatrogenic perforation, dissection, or aneurysm rupture and in-stent thrombosis) and in-house mortality. Uni- and multivariable logistic regression analyses were performed to identify patient baseline and aneurysm characteristics that were associated with complete aneurysm obliteration at follow-up. A total of 156 patients undergoing endovascular treatment via SAC met the inclusion criteria. The median age was 62 years (IQR, 55-71), and 73.7% (115) of patients were female. At first follow-up (6-month) and last available follow-up (12 and 18 months), complete aneurysm occlusion was observed in 78.3% (90) and 76.9% (102) of patients, respectively. There were no differences regarding the occlusion rates stratified by stent model. Multivariable logistic analysis revealed increasing dome/neck ratio (adjusted odds ratio (aOR), 0.26.; 95% CI, 0.11-0.64; p = 0.003), increasing neck size (aOR, 0.70; 95% CI, 0.51-0.96; p = 0.027), and female sex (aOR, 4.37; 95% CI, 1.68-11.36; p = 0.002) as independently associated with treatment success. This study showed comparable rates of complete long-term aneurysm obliteration and safety following SAC for intracranial aneurysm with three different stent-models highlighting the procedural feasibility of this treatment strategy with currently available stent-models. Increased neck size and a higher dome/neck ratio were independent variables associated with less frequent complete aneurysm obliteration.

Alteration of muscle activation sequence is a key mechanism in heart failure with reduced ejection fraction. Successful cardiac resynchronization therapy (CRT), which has become standard therapy in these patients, is limited by the lack of precise dyssynchrony quantification. We implemented a computational pipeline that allows assessment of ventricular dyssynchrony by vectorcardiogram reconstruction from the patient's electrocardiogram. We defined a ventricular dyssynchrony index as the distance between the voltage and speed time integrals of an individual observation and the linear fit of these variables obtained from a healthy population. The pipeline was tested in a 1914-patient population. The dyssynchrony index showed minimum values in heathy controls and maximum values in patients with left bundle branch block (LBBB) or with a pacemaker (PM). We established a critical dyssynchrony index value that discriminates electrical dyssynchronous patterns (LBBB and PM) from ventricular synchrony. In 10 patients with PM or CRT devices, dyssynchrony indexes above the critical value were associated with high time to peak strain standard deviation, an echocardiographic measure of mechanical dyssynchrony. Our index proves to be a promising tool to evaluate ventricular activation dyssynchrony, potentially enhancing the selection of candidates for CRT, device configuration during implantation, and post-implant optimization.

While endovascular treatment (ET) improves clinical outcomes in patients with proximal vessel occlusions compared to thrombolysis (IVT), the impact of ET on the frequency of stroke-associated pneumonia (SAP) is uncertain. We compared the rates of SAP in patients with large vessel occlusions in the anterior circulation after IVT or ET. We also determined risk factors for SAP, as well as the impact of SAP on early clinical outcomes. A total of 544 patients were treated with IVT, and 1061 patients received ET (with or without IVT). The rates of SAP did not differ significantly between ET (217/1061; 20%) and IVT (100/544; 18%) (p = 0.3). Overall, the occurrence of SAP was significantly associated with mortality and a poor clinical outcome. In the multivariable regression analysis, age, sex, the presence of dysphagia, early signs of ischemia on imaging and a history of stroke and mechanical ventilation were all significantly associated with the occurrence of SAP. In patients with large vessel occlusions, the introduction of ET did not result in lower rates of SAP compared with IVT. There is an ongoing need to reduce the rates of SAP in this patient population, for which the risk factors found here could become useful.

Stroke, a vascular disease of the brain, is the #1 cause of disability and a major cause of death worldwide. Stroke has a major negative impact on the life of stroke-affected individuals, their families and the society. A significant proportion of stroke victims indicate that would have preferred death over their after-stroke quality of life. Mechanical thrombectomy (MT), opening the occluded artery using mechanical aspiration or a thrombus-entrapment device, is a guideline-mandated (class I, level of evidence A) treatment modality in patients with large vessel occlusion stroke. MT clinical benefit magnitude indicates that a universal access to this treatment strategy should be the standard of care. Today there is a substantial geographic variation in MT deliverability, with large-scale disparities in MT implementation. In many countries effective access to MT remains severely limited. In addition, many of the MT-treated patients are treated too late for a good functional outcome because of logistic delays that include transportations to remotely located, scarce, comprehensive stroke centres. Position Paper from the European Society of Cardiology Council on Stroke and European Association for Percutaneous Cardiovascular Interventions on interdisciplinary management of acute ischaemic stroke, developed with the support of the European Board of Neurointervention fills an important gap in systematically enabling interventional cardiologists to support stroke intervention in the geographic areas of unmet needs in particular. We review strengths and weaknesses of the document, and suggest directions for the next steps that are swiftly needed to deliver MT to stroke patients more effectively.

Background and Purpose: This study evaluates the benefit of endovascular treatment (EVT) for patients with extensive baseline stroke compared with best medical treatment. Methods: This retrospective, multicenter study compares EVT and best medical treatment for computed tomography (CT)­based selection of patients with extensive baseline infarcts (Alberta Stroke Program Early CT Score ≤5) attributed to anterior circulation stroke. Patients were selected from the German Stroke Registry and 3 tertiary stroke centers. Primary functional end points were rates of good (modified Rankin Scale score of ≤3) and very poor outcome (modified Rankin Scale score of ≥5) at 90 days. Secondary safety end point was the occurrence of symptomatic intracerebral hemorrhage. Angiographic outcome was evaluated with the modified Thrombolysis in Cerebral Infarction Scale. Results: After 1:1 pair matching, a total of 248 patients were compared by treatment arm. Good functional outcome was observed in 27.4% in the EVT group, and in 25% in the best medical treatment group (P=0.665). Advanced age (adjusted odds ratio, 1.08 [95% CI, 1.05­1.10], P<0.001) and symptomatic intracerebral hemorrhage (adjusted odds ratio, 6.35 [95% CI, 2.08­19.35], P<0.001) were independently associated with very poor outcome. Mortality (43.5% versus 28.9%, P=0.025) and symptomatic intracerebral hemorrhage (16.1% versus 5.6%, P=0.008) were significantly higher in the EVT group. The lowest rates of good functional outcome (≈15%) were observed in groups of failed and partial recanalization (modified Thrombolysis in Cerebral Infarction Scale score of 0/1­2a), whereas patients with complete recanalization (modified Thrombolysis in Cerebral Infarction Scale score of 3) with recanalization attempts ≤2 benefitted the most (modified Rankin Scale score of ≤3:42.3%, P=0.074) compared with best medical treatment. Conclusions: In daily clinical practice, EVT for CT­based selected patients with low Alberta Stroke Program Early CT Score anterior circulation stroke may not be beneficial and is associated with increased risk for hemorrhage and mortality, especially in the elderly. However, first- or second-pass complete recanalization seems to reveal a clinical benefit of EVT highlighting the vulnerability of the low Alberta Stroke Program Early CT Score subgroup. Background: In the past few years, several randomized trials have clearly shown that endovascular treatment (ET) in addition to intravenous thrombolysis (IVT) is superior to IVT alone in patients with proximal cerebral arterial occlusions. However, the effectiveness of ET in pre-stroke dependent patients (modified Rankin Scale ≥3) is uncertain. Methods: Using our prospectively obtained stroke database, we analyzed the impact of pre-stroke dependence on the rates of poor outcome (discharge mRS 5-6), in-hospital death, infarct sizes, and symptomatic intracranial hemorrhage (SICH) in patients with distal intracranial carotid artery M1 and M2 occlusions during two time periods. Results: From 1/2008 to 10/2012, a total of 544 patients (455 without and 89 with dependence) were treated with IVT, and from 11/2012 to 12/2019 a total of 1,061 patients (919 without and 142 with dependence) received ET (with or without IVT). Irrespective of the treatment modality, the dependent patients had significantly higher rates of poor outcome (55 vs. 32%, p < 0.001), death (24 vs. 11%; p < 0.001), or SICH (8.2 vs. 3.6%, p < 0.01) than independent patients. In dependent patients, ET significantly reduced the rates of poor outcome (49 vs. 64%, p < 0.01) and led to smaller infarcts, whereas the rates of in-hospital death (25 vs. 22%; p = 0.6) or SICH (8.5 vs. 7.9%, p = 0.9) were comparable between both treatment modalities. Conclusions: Compared with IVT, ET avoids poor outcome and leads to smaller infarcts in dependent patients. However, the overall high rates of poor outcome in this patient population stress the importance to perform decisions based on a case-by-case basis.

Introduction: medical students could benefit from teaching university courses. However, there is no evidence showing that this activity improves academic performance on standardized tests in graduate school. The objective of this study was to describe the differences in scores on the municipal medical residency exam between physicians who were teaching assistants and those who weren't, and to evaluate the self-perception of the effect of being a teaching assistant on the performance on this exam and on academic skills in general. Methods: this is an observational, descriptive, cross-sectional study, with a convenience sample of physicians participating in the 2018 municipal medical residency exam of the Autonomous City of Buenos Aires (CABA) based on official lists. Those who could not be contacted, refused to participate, or whose identity diverged from the person selected to include in the study, were excluded. Results: of the 3,579 physicians who participated in the basic municipal medical residency exam in CABA 2018, a random sample of 300 subjects was taken, of which 87 were contacted. Of those, 20 subjects met the exclusion criteria, having 67 subjects finally participating in the study. The proportion of subjects who could be contacted through social networks was 77%. The exam score among physicians who were teaching assistants was 32.3 ± 5.7 points while among the non-teaching assistants it was 29.5 ± 6.1 points. Among the teaching assistants, 68% perceived that the fact of having been a teaching assistant as an undergraduate had a slight to very positive effect on their performance in the exam, 76% referred the deepening of their specific knowledge on the subject they taught, 73% reported an improvement in their communication skills, and 59% referred a greater ability to rank content. Conclusions: undergraduate teaching would be perceived as an activity that promotes communication skills and ability to rank content and, therefore, as a positive influence on academic performance in the municipal medical residency exam. These conclusions need to be confirmed with future studies. (AU)

OBJECTIVES: To evaluate the accuracy of predicted prosthesis-patient mismatch (PPM) regarding actual PPM measured postoperatively. To assess the association between PPM and prosthetic valve dysfunction. METHODS: Retrospective cohort study including adult patients after aortic valve replacement surgery with a biological prosthesis. Predicted PPM status was determined using mean reference effective orifice area indexed to total body surface (iEOA), without considering reference standard deviations. Postoperative PPM status was determined by measuring iEOA within the first 60 postoperative days. Prosthetic valve dysfunction was defined as thrombosis, pannus, valve degeneration, and/or disruption. RESULTS: 205 patients were enrolled between January 2003 and June 2017: predicted PPM was absent in 52 patients (25.4%), moderate in 137 patients (66.8%), and severe in 16 patients (7.8%). After surgery, the actual postoperative iEOA was measured: 53 (25.9%) did not have PPM, 73 had moderate PPM (35.6%), and 79 had severe PPM (38.5%). Predicted PPM identified the presence of hemodynamically significant actual postoperative PPM (OR = 2.56; 95%CI 1.30-5.05; P = .006), though not its degree of severity. Prosthetic valve dysfunction was more frequent among patients with hemodynamically significant PPM (53.9% vs. 11.3%; P < .001), compared to those without PPM. The association between PPM and prosthetic valve dysfunction was maintained after adjusting for gender, age, and ever-smoking (OR = 9.03; P < .001). The incidence of thrombosis or pannus was also nonsignificantly higher in patients with moderate or severe PPM. CONCLUSIONS: Predicted PPM identifies the presence, possibly not the severity, of actual postoperative PPM. Moderate or severe PPM is associated with prosthetic valve dysfunction. Actual postoperative prosthesis-patient mismatch measured within 60 postoperative days showed a distinctive hemodynamic profile and presented a stronger association with prosthetic valve dysfunction than predicted prosthesis-patient mismatch.
